  2. Gort Fliuch : It is so called because long ago it was all in a swamp, until there was a river cut there.
    Páircín na Paoraig : Field of the Powers
    Inse an Droichead : Field of the Bridge
    Log na Mona : Field of the Turf
    Pairc Uctar : Field of the Cream. It is said that long the people used to make all the churns there
    Gort Mor : The big field
    Pairc Bhig : The small field
    Cúilín : The upper field
    Gort an Gollan : The field of the big stone.
    Gub na Coille : The Mouth of the wood.
    Pairc Lár : The middle field
